OUTWARD: DEFINITIVE EDITION IS OUT NOW

Get your backpack ready for the ultimate trip into the magical world of Aurai

Theale, UK – May 17th, 2022: The day has finally come to venture out into the wild again as Outward: Definitive Edition goes live for the first time on P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X|S and welcomes back seasoned and new players on PC.

The title boasts the base game of Outward as well as the two DLCs - The Three Brothers and The Soroboreans – along with  a plethora of quality of life updates, balancing adjustments and some new content too.

Outward: Definitive Edition includes:

  • New unique encounters in dungeons
  • New defeat scenarios
  • New diseases
  • Access to stash in coop
  • Improved enchantment & crafting
  • Visual optimisation
  • More totem workshops
  • Previously DLC exclusive corruptions hazards spread throughout the whole game

About Koch Media
The Koch Media Group is a global developer, publisher and distributor of video games, VR games, gaming hardware and merchandise.  
 
The group’s publishing, marketing and distribution activities extend throughout Europe, America, Australia and Asia. Koch Media has more than 25 years of experience in the digital media business and has risen to become a leading global publishing partner.
 
The Koch Media Group runs a multi-label strategy, with fully owned publishing units, such as Deep Silver, Prime Matter, Milestone, Vertigo Games and Ravenscourt; publishing games for consoles, PC and VR platforms across all physical and digital channels. 
 
Additionally - as a global publishing partner - Koch Media has formed long-term multinational publishing collaborations with numerous game publishers including; Activision Blizzard, Bethesda, Capcom, Focus Multimedia, Giants Software, Koei Tecmo, Paradox, Sega, SNK, Square Enix, Techland, THQ Nordic, Tripwire, Warner Bros and many others.
 
With its parent company in Höfen / Austria - and the HQ in Munich / Germany - Koch Media owns local publishing companies in Germany, UK, France, Spain, Italy, Sweden, the Netherlands, Austria, Switzerland, Poland, Australia, the United States as well as Japan and Hong Kong.
 
The Koch Media Group owns 10 game development studios: Deep Silver Volition (Champaign, IL / USA), Deep Silver Dambuster Studios (Nottingham / UK), Deep Silver Fishlabs (Hamburg / Germany), Warhorse Studios (Prague / Czech Republic), Milestone (Milan / Italy), Voxler (Paris / France) , Digixart (Montpellier / France), Flying Wild Hog (Warsaw, Kraków, Rzeszów  / Poland), Free Radical Design (Nottingham / UK) and Vertigo Games (Rotterdam / the Netherlands). Additionally, the Koch Media Group collaborates with numerous independent development studios around the world.
 
Part of the Koch Media Group is also Koch Films; a leading European independent film distributor with business primarily in Germany, Switzerland, Austria and Italy as a cinema, TV, online and Home Entertainment distributor. The Koch Media Group also owns leading video game merchandise companies Gaya Entertainment (Munich / Germany) and DPI Merchandising (Denver, Roseburg / USA) and a Quality Assurance Facility in Olomouc / Czech Republic.
  
Koch Media is an Embracer Group company.
